I thought they only sued company reps, isn't that right?

Reps and owners. Reps are non-employees for the most part. They are individuals that rep for companies for no monetary compensation. There are no 1099's nothing linking them to being paid employees. I know it's somewhat confusing but a majority of people rep because they believe in the company and some get product compensation. There are others but most listed are not employees of the company meaning they are not covered under the companies legal team. They have to fight this on their own dime.

"Iovate/Muscletech/Multi Formulations etc. is currently using a smoke screen lawsuits claiming patent infringement on the following companies.

1. Black China Labs - Case Number 1:2008cv00808
2. Millennium Sport Technologies - Case Number 1:2008cv00809
3. Nimbus Nutrition - 1:2008cv00854
4. USP Labs - 1:2008cv00852
5. Beast Nutrition - 1:2008cv00890
6. IForce Nutrition - 1:2008cv00894
Possibly more since 10/31/08"
